Công cụ bảo vệ mã nguồn .NET mạnh nhất, không thể unpack, miễn phí cho các khách hàng đầu tiên đăng ký.

Search:

Type: Các bài viết; User: hd_kinh_can; Từ khóa:

Search: Tìm kiếm trong 0.03 giây.

  1. Trả lời
    9
    Lượt xem
    12,558

    Đây là bài trong cuốn DSAPTextbook của thầy Lê...

    Đây là bài trong cuốn DSAPTextbook của thầy Lê Minh Hoàng!!!
    Bài này quay lui, độ phức tạp là 2^(m+n) thôi, với nhận xét: Nếu biết được rõ 3: trái, trên và trái trên của một ô thì có thể xác định...
  2. Trả lời
    20
    Lượt xem
    5,644

    Nhảm, bạn dùng Borland C++ nào thế? Bản cũ, TC++...

    Nhảm, bạn dùng Borland C++ nào thế? Bản cũ, TC++ hay là Borland C++ Builder mới? Trong VC++ 7.1 không có nhé, code test đây (cẩn thận add thêm cstdio vào nữa)

    #include <iostream>
    #include...
  3. Trả lời
    20
    Lượt xem
    5,644

    Bạn cho một một phần random dấu nữa, một biến...

    Bạn cho một một phần random dấu nữa, một biến flagSign = rand() % 2; nếu flagSign == 0 thì dấu là dương, ngược lại là âm. Vậy thôi.
  4. Trả lời
    1
    Lượt xem
    1,281

    Có một sự khác nhau rất lớn giữa các bản VC++ với...

    Có một sự khác nhau rất lớn giữa các bản VC++ với nhau. Nhưng tất cả thực chất vẫn là ngôn ngữ C++ chung, một số mở rộng của chúng và các quy cách coding thì người mới học không cần phải quan tâm...
  5. Trả lời
    11
    Lượt xem
    13,662

    Tìm chu trình Hamilton là bài toán người du lịch...

    Tìm chu trình Hamilton là bài toán người du lịch nổi tiếng, code ngắn nhưng thời gian chạy rất lâu vì tư tưởng chủ đạo là vét cạn và đặt cận, ngoài ra còn cách dùng ngẫu nhiên để giải nhưng không ổn...
  6. Trả lời
    1
    Lượt xem
    5,686

    Hình như bài viết này có trên số báo PCWorld VN...

    Hình như bài viết này có trên số báo PCWorld VN nào đó lâu lắm rồi thì phải.
    Chỉ tiết của những thuật toán đó bạn có thể tìm thấy trong những cuốn sách thuật toán rất nhiều, chỉ cần google cũng ra...
  7. Trả lời
    4
    Lượt xem
    1,951

    Đây là bài toán cơ bản của phương pháp quy hoạch...

    Đây là bài toán cơ bản của phương pháp quy hoạch động thôi mà: Tìm dãy con không giảm dài nhất của N phần tử cho trước.
    Các làm rất đơn giản

    Gọi F[i] là độ dài dãy không giảm dài nhất từ phần từ...
  8. Trả lời
    2
    Lượt xem
    2,327

    2 số "cực lớn" của bạn chỉ đến 100 chữ số thôi à?...

    2 số "cực lớn" của bạn chỉ đến 100 chữ số thôi à? :(
    Cách giải quyết của bạn ứng dụng không nhiều, bởi vì phải viết đi viết lại tên các hàm tính giá trị của 2 số mỗi lần dùng đến một phép tính nào...
  9. Trả lời
    9
    Lượt xem
    7,351

    Đây là bài toán không khó mà. Mình nói thế này để...

    Đây là bài toán không khó mà. Mình nói thế này để bạn thử cài đặt nhé: giả sử có hoán vị mở đầu là 123, khi đó số hoán vị mà có 1 đứng đầu tiên là 2! = 2, trong các hoán vị đó, số hoán vị có 2 đứng...
  10. Trả lời
    17
    Lượt xem
    5,994

    Khuyến cáo: Không nên thay QSort đệ quy bằng khử...

    Khuyến cáo: Không nên thay QSort đệ quy bằng khử đệ quy vì như vậy vừa tốn một phần bộ nhớ cố định lại làm tăng tốc độ chạy chương trình. QSort đệ quy là các hiệu quả nhất để cài đặt QSort.
    Hơn thế...
  11. Tư tưởng của Quick Sort là chọn một khóa nào đó...

    Tư tưởng của Quick Sort là chọn một khóa nào đó nằm giữa đoạn ừ l đến r làm khóa chốt, sau đó đổi chỗ những phần tử bên trái khóa với phần tử bên phải khóa sao cho các phần tử bên trái khóa đó không...
  12. Có thực chứ bạn, nhưng ứng dụng thì không gặp...

    Có thực chứ bạn, nhưng ứng dụng thì không gặp nhiều mà thôi.
    Thực ra mở rộng hash table, nó có thể lưu trữ một đối tượng bất kỳ tìm vào hàm băm của mình chứ không chỉ là string.
    Cài đặt bàng băm...
  13. Trả lời
    9
    Lượt xem
    10,920

    Thực ra cách lưu trữ này dùng Linked List rất đơn...

    Thực ra cách lưu trữ này dùng Linked List rất đơn giản, đơn thuần chỉ là danh sách các đỉnh kề của một đỉnh thôi :)

    #include <cstdio>

    using namespace std;

    /* Khai bao kieu Linked List */...
  14. Trả lời
    9
    Lượt xem
    10,920

    Danh sách kề thường dùng để lưu đồ thị dạng...

    Danh sách kề thường dùng để lưu đồ thị dạng Forward Start, có 2 kiểu cài đặt, một kiểu dùng Linked List, một kiểu dùng mảng thông thường, bạn muốn sử dụng kiểu nào, mình viết code cho.
  15. Trả lời
    14
    Lượt xem
    2,318

    Trong C, nhờ có con trỏ mà bạn mới có mảng, có...

    Trong C, nhờ có con trỏ mà bạn mới có mảng, có xâu, mới có thể lập chương trình con truyền đối số dạng tham biến, đơn giản nhất là có thể nhập được dữ liệu... Có thể nói con trỏ là mấu chốt trong C....
  16. Trả lời
    10
    Lượt xem
    3,147

    Mặc dù vậy, dùng system() làm giảm chi phí code...

    Mặc dù vậy, dùng system() làm giảm chi phí code khá nhiều, nói chung là xét về mục đích lập trình mà dùng hay không thôi, nếu lập trình giải bài toán tin học thì dùng system("pause") để dừng chương...
  17. Đề tài: C/C++

    bởi hd_kinh_can
    Trả lời
    12
    Lượt xem
    3,842

    Trời đất :-s C++ là ngôn ngữ lập trình hệ thống...

    Trời đất :-s
    C++ là ngôn ngữ lập trình hệ thống chuẩn mà, để lập trình ứng dụng khá mạnh mẽ, tốc độ biên dịch và chạy chương trình khá nhanh, nhưng chi phí coding và bảo trì khá lớn nên người ta ít...
  18. Trả lời
    6
    Lượt xem
    8,125

    Theo mình hiểu thì ASP không phải là một ngôn...

    Theo mình hiểu thì ASP không phải là một ngôn ngữ, mà là một định dạng, một kỹ thuật. ASP có thể được viết bằng JScript hay VBScript nhưng người ta thường dùng VBScript hơn. Còn ASP.Net là ASP sử...
  19. Không có foursearch, fivesearch... mà chỉ có...

    Không có foursearch, fivesearch... mà chỉ có tetrasearch,....
    Về lý thuyết, tìm kiếm tam phân nhanh hơn nhị phân chút xíu, nhưng thực tế người ta ít dùng hơn, vì sao? Vì thời gian chậm hơn, có thể...